 The Great Awakening | File Type: audio/mpeg | Duration: Unknown

The Great Awakening was a time of great religious interest that began in New England and spread throughout the American Colonies. It was spearheaded by the great preacher George Whitefield, and aided by America's most prominent pastor and theologian, Jonathan Edwards. In this lecture, Dr. Godfrey will explain the history of this influential movement, focusing on its key figures. He will also look back to England and revisit the ministry and influence of John Wesley during this time period.From the series A Survey of Church History, Part 4

 Wesley & Whitefield | File Type: audio/mpeg | Duration: Unknown

The religious climate of late seventeenth and early eighteenth century England was cold and dry. Onto this barren landscape came George Whitefield and John Wesley, whose powerful preaching and novel methods played an important role in kindling hearts and stirring religious affection. In this message, Dr. Godfrey introduces both of these men, the spiritual context within which they worked, and the results of their ministries.From the series A Survey of Church History, Part 4

 The Puritans in New England | File Type: audio/mpeg | Duration: Unknown

When the Puritans came to the new world, they had no intention of establishing a new religion. What they did want to do, however, was bring their old world religious ideal into reality. Despite the inherent difficulties in their new environment, the Puritans found some measure of early success. But as time passed, internal challenges added to the external. In this message, Dr. Godfrey summarizes the religious foundations of the American colonies, looking especially at the Puritans' desire to maintain a pure church.From the series A Survey of Church History, Part 4
